D 7(b9)(#9)/G

The D 7(b9)(#9) chord consists of the D (Perfect unison), F# (Major third), A (Perfect fifth), C (Minor seventh), D# (Minor ninth) and F (Minor tenth) notes, with G as the bass note.

Piano keyboard showing the notes for a D 7(b9)(#9)/G chord

How to play the D 7(b9)(#9)/G chord

  1. Play G as the lowest bass note in the left hand
  2. Find D (Root) on the piano keyboard
  3. Add F# (Major third) — 4 semitones above D
  4. Add A (Perfect fifth) — 7 semitones above D
  5. Add C (Minor seventh) — 10 semitones above D
  6. Add D# (Minor ninth) — 13 semitones above D
  7. Add F (Minor tenth) — 15 semitones above D
  8. Press all 7 notes simultaneously to sound the D 7(b9)(#9)/G chord
